A pair of greyhounds
modelled standing facing left and right with hares in their mouths, partially coloured with iron red bodies and gilt collars, on shaped gilt line bases with extruded clay tufts, mid 19th century (damages) -- 29cm. high; and a pair of late pen holders of greyhounds, possibly matched, recumbent beside rabbits on blue oval bases (head restuck) -- 14cm. high
